The first stop is the NO CABIDE affiliate store on the Boulevard Illuminati. Just click on the box on the front counter to receive 12 free outfits! There’s no need to join any group.

The second stop is the Suna Design store, where you can pick up one gift at the front entrance, and another nine gift boxes behind the staircase (you will have to join the Suna Design group for free in order to get these free group gifts):

So, let’s take a look at some of the items in our haul. First up is the beautiful white-and-gold Ariel full-length ballgown from Suna Design, which features an attractive golden butterfly cut-out design on the back:

(The jewelry used here is the Arthurina gold pearl earrings and necklace, one of last year’s Advent calendar gifts from JUMO.)

Another Suna Design gift is the Nora dress, which includes the pumps:

A third gift from Suna Design is this daring Diana outfit, which includes the open jacket, jeans and boots. (Personally, I would probably wear this with an applier-based top of some kind under the jacket.)

Here is the Happy outfit by NO CABIDE, which includes the shoes. The outfit comes with a HUD to individually change the colour of the top, miniskirt and shoes to red, black, or white:

The graffiti-adorned Izzie Outfit by NO CABIDE includes the funky high-heeled sneakers:

And finally, we have the No CABIDE Jayne dress, which comes with a HUD to select 10 different colours and patterns for the dress, and 10 different colours for the straps:
